The vmkernel needs to have a port on the same LAN (subnet) as the storage array,

Confirm its IP and subnet are correct. VMWare say you should be able to ping the vmkernel address from the network storage device.

You can (should) create a new vswitch bound to another adapter in your system. This new vswitch will be configured as vmkernel (NAS Vmotion ISCSI). See attached images for simple howto. You can add vmkernel function to your existing vswitch but it is recommended that a dedicated vswitch/network be used.

I am confuuse - is 51.99 a VM? What operating system is is running? The requirement for an NFS mount are specific - it must NFS cersion 3 over TCP with the no root squash parameter configured -
